Although I'm young I feel the pain of seiza too particularly because of an old football (soccer to you confused americans ) injury on my right ankle.

Don't be obstute and force yourself to sit seiza when its painful. That can lead to permanent injury. As with all stretches, it takes time. For me 2-3 years has brought about some improvement but no where near the comfortable zone yet.

A good stretching exercise to do would be:
1. Stand up straight, bow down and hold your knees. Then slowly flex the knees in very minute circular fashion.

2. From the bent position above, kneel down with your heels slightly elevated. Continue for sometime.

These two exercises would probably bring some flexibility to your ankles before you try sitting Seiza.

Another thing, massaging with hot oils might be a good idea.
